Output 00c88dba9267b089f037275a7f9436096a5dd3cfba02848159e367820c71eec4:1

value
654358
script pubkey
OP_0 OP_PUSHBYTES_32 8c30528988ec68401829321a8bb783aa3fa1b5fbb20740a131187ca41fe5f1ef
address
bc1q3sc99zvga35yqxpfxgdghdur4gl6rd0mkgr5pgf3rp72g8l978hstmgy8g
transaction
00c88dba9267b089f037275a7f9436096a5dd3cfba02848159e367820c71eec4
confirmations
221109
spent
true